Which Kentucky laws govern a loan in Hopkinsville

For the roughly 30,813 residents of Hopkinsville, the rules below are Kentucky's own; each row carries its publisher and retrieval date.

RuleDetailSource
State lending regulatorKentucky Department of Financial Institutions (DFI)
Source says: "The Department of Financial Institutions' mission is to serve Kentucky residents by promoting access to a stable financial industry, implementing effective and efficient regulatory oversight".
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ions
as of 2026-09-16
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)Up to 19% per annum, or 4% over the 90-day commercial-paper discount rate, whichever is less (by written agreement)
Source says: "At a per annum rate not to exceed four percent (4%) in excess of the discount rate on ninety (90) day commercial paper ... or nineteen percent (19%), whichever is less".
Kentucky Legislative Research Commission (Kentucky Revised Statutes)
as of 2026-09-16
Payday lending statusPermitted under license (deferred deposit service business; payday loans)
Source says: "The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ions (DFI) has secured the services of Veritec Solutions, LLC to provide a common database with real-time access for deferred deposit transactions".
Kentucky Department of Financial Institutions
as of 2026-09-16

A practical checklist for Hopkinsville borrowers

These steps shape the offer you get in Hopkinsville, a place of about 30,813 people:

  1. Order your free credit reports and dispute anything inaccurate — it is the cheapest way to move the rate you are offered.
  2. Test your amount and term in the personal loan calculator first.
  3. Collect three or more offers and compare them on APR, not on the advertised rate.
  4. Look the lender up in the Kentucky regulator's licence records before you sign.
  5. If the balances are already a strain, seek nonprofit credit counselling before adding a loan.
  6. Check the disclosure for fees that raise the true cost above the quoted rate.
  7. Test the payment against your current bills before you commit.

Common questions

What are my options in Hopkinsville if my credit is poor?
Borrowing is still possible, but expect a higher APR and a smaller approved amount. Lenders that accept lower scores hold statewide licences, so what is open to you in Hopkinsville is the same as anywhere in Kentucky.
What loan size can I expect in Hopkinsville?
Most personal loans sit somewhere between $1,000 and $50,000, though the figure you are approved for turns on the lender, your income and your credit. Model the monthly payment first with our personal loan calculator.
Do I have to pledge anything to borrow in Hopkinsville?
For an unsecured personal loan, no — there is nothing to pledge. A secured loan, such as home equity or one secured by a vehicle, does require collateral, and default puts that asset at risk.
Does comparing loans in Hopkinsville cost me credit score points?
Not during pre-qualification, which normally uses a soft pull and leaves your score alone. Submitting a full application triggers a hard inquiry, which can trim a few points briefly.
